Detailed specifications

EPYC Embedded 8534P and Ryzen 5 PRO 230 basic parameters such as number of cores, number of threads, base frequency and turbo boost clock, lithography, cache size and multiplier lock state. These parameters indirectly say of CPU speed, though for more precise assessment you have to consider their test results.

Physical cores64 (Tetrahexaconta-Core)6 (Hexa-Core)
Threads12812
Base clock speed2.3 GHz3.5 GHz
Boost clock speed3.1 GHz4.9 GHz
L1 cache64 KB (per core)384 KB
L2 cache1 MB (per core)6 MB
L3 cache128 MB (shared)16 MB
Chip lithography5 nm4 nm
Die size4x 73 mm2178 mm2
Maximum core temperatureno data100 °C
Maximum case temperature (TCase)75 °Cno data
Number of transistors35,500 millionno data
64 bit support++

Pros & cons summary


Recency 1 October 2024 6 January 2025
Physical cores 64 6
Threads 128 12
Chip lithography 5 nm 4 nm
Power consumption (TDP) 200 Watt 28 Watt

EPYC Embedded 8534P has 966.7% more physical cores and 966.7% more threads.

Ryzen 5 PRO 230, on the other hand, has an age advantage of 3 months, a 25% more advanced lithography process, and 614.3% lower power consumption.

We couldn't decide between AMD EPYC Embedded 8534P and AMD Ryzen 5 PRO 230. We've got no test results to judge.

Be aware that EPYC Embedded 8534P is a server/workstation processor while Ryzen 5 PRO 230 is a notebook one.
